he is believed to stay abroad. - German English Dictionary
History

he is believed to stay abroad.



Meanings of "he is believed to stay abroad." in German English Dictionary : 1 result(s)

English German
Speaking
He is believed to stay abroad. Er soll sich im Ausland aufhalten.